Who is CorDx?
CorDx a multi-national biotech organization focused on pushing the limits of innovation and supply in global health. With over 2,100 employees across the world, serving millions of users in over 100 countries, CorDx delivers rapid testing and point-of-care medical device solutions used in the detection of infectious disease such as COVID-19, pregnancy, drugs of abuse, biomarkers, and more. CorDx is at the cutting edge of technology, artificial intelligence, and data science with the goal of delivering diagnostic solutions to some of the most critical questions in healthcare.

Job Title: HR Director
Location: Onsite - Atlanta Office
Job Responsibilities:
We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ced HR Director to join our team in the healthcare industry. The HR Director will play a critical role in developing and implementing HR strategies that support the organization's goals and objectives while ensuring compliance with all relevant laws and regulations. This position will oversee all aspects of human resources management, including talent acquisition, employee relations, performance management, training and development, compensation and benefits, and HR operations.
